About M. Eileen Dolan
M. Eileen Dolan is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Oncology, Genetics, Cancer Research and Neurology, having authored 8 papers that have together received 512 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include DNA Repair Mechanisms (4 papers), Cancer therapeutics and mechanisms (2 papers), Lung Cancer Research Studies (2 papers), Glioma Diagnosis and Treatment (2 papers), Carcinogens and Genotoxicity Assessment (2 papers), Coenzyme Q10 studies and effects (1 paper), Phagocytosis and Immune Regulation (1 paper) and Chromatin Remodeling and Cancer (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Genetics (113 citations), Oncology (237 citations), Cancer Research (88 citations), Pharmacology (45 citations) and Molecular Biology (332 citations). M. Eileen Dolan has collaborated with scholars based in United States. Frequent co-authors include Robert C. Moschel, Anthony E. Pegg, G. Michael Felker, Federico Innocenti, Deanna L. Kroetz, Gary L. Rosner, Erin G. Schuetz, Soma Das, Mary V. Relling and Mark J. Ratain. Their work appears in journals such as Cancer Chemotherapy and Pharmacology, Molecular Cancer Therapeutics, Journal of Clinical Oncology, JNCI Journal of the National Cancer Institute and Environmental Health Perspectives.
